Valley Grove, West Virginia g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 76.9,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 23.1% lower than the U.S. average and 3.1% higher than the average for West Virginia.

Valley Grove, WV

Housing costs in Valley Grove?
A typical home costs $137,300, which is 59.4%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 1.7% less expensive than the average West Virginia home, at $139,700.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Valley Grove costs $880 per month, which is 38.5%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 2.3% more than the state average of $860.

Can I afford Valley Grove?
To live comfortably in Valley Grove, West Virginia, a minimum annual income of $26,280 for a family, and $27,600 for a single person is recommended.
